Car Window Tint Laws in Colorado
Before having window film installed, it’s crucial to understand Colorado’s tint laws to avoid fines. These regulations set limits on how dark you can tint each window of your passenger vehicle. A reputable installer will always ensure your car tint is within the legal tint limit.
- Front Side Windows: Colorado law allows a minimum of 27% VLT (Visible Light Transmission). This means at least 27% of visible light must pass through the film and glass combined. Going darker is illegal and can result in a ticket.
- Back Side Windows & Rear Window: For sedans, these windows can have any darkness. However, for SUVs and vans, the back side and rear windows can also be any darkness, but it’s a different classification. Always confirm with your installer.
- Windshield Tinting: The law is very specific. Only a non-reflective tint strip is allowed on the top five inches of the windshield. Full windshield tinting is not permitted, though clear UV protection film is sometimes an option.
- Reflectivity & Colors: Tint must not be more than 25% reflective on any window. Certain colors, like red, amber, and yellow, are also prohibited for safety reasons, as they can be confused with emergency vehicle lights.
- Medical Exemptions: Colorado does allow for medical exemptions that permit darker tint. You must have a certified statement from a licensed physician or optometrist and carry the exemption certificate in your vehicle at all times.

Choosing a Professional Window Tint Installer
Selecting the right shop is key to a successful tint job. Look for an installer with a strong local reputation, a clean workspace, and a willingness to explain your options. Asking about their film brands and warranty details is a great way to gauge their professionalism.
- Dyed Film: This is the most basic and affordable option. It uses a layer of dye to block light and provide privacy. However, it offers the least heat rejection and can fade to a purple hue over time, especially under strong UV exposure.
- Metalized Film: This film contains tiny metallic particles that reflect heat and are very durable. It provides good heat rejection and glare reduction but can interfere with cell phone, GPS, and radio signals due to its metallic content.
- Carbon Film: A popular mid-range choice, carbon film uses carbon particles to block heat and UV rays without metal. It offers better performance than dyed film, doesn’t fade, and has a sleek, matte finish that looks great on many vehicles.
- Ceramic Film: This is the premium technology for window tinting. Ceramic tint uses non-metallic, non-conductive ceramic particles to provide exceptional heat rejection and UV blocking without any signal interference. It offers the best clarity, durability, and performance for our climate.

How do I care for my newly tinted windows?
Proper care is simple but important. After installation, wait at least a week before cleaning the inside of the windows. Use a soft, clean cloth or a microfiber towel and a gentle, ammonia-free cleaner, as ammonia can break down the film’s adhesive and cause discoloration.
Avoid using abrasive tools or paper towels, which can scratch the film. When cleaning the exterior, be cautious around the edges of the film. Following these steps will help maintain the clarity and longevity of your window film investment.
